'Look at me' nr. 2

The artwork is a mix of realistic paint art and word and digital print art. 

 

The desciption: 

 

We all have a history. 

The story of our life, our memories. 

Some people know this story or a piece of it, sometimes they think they know it. 

Maybe someone simply doesn’t admit it, or they lie to themselves, but usually we only know a small piece of truth. 

Others can see only a part of us, the rest is a mystery, sometimes even to ourselves. 

 

My works represent this mystery and the clear and visible part represents what we know about ourselves, or think we know, that is the part we show about ourselves and that others think is the truth.

 

Words, on the other hand, are our experiences, the moments of the past, the thoughts that represent the person and that constitute him or her, whether they are conscious or subconscious. As in life, in fact, thoughts and experiences, memories and events make us what we are in the present. 

Words cross each other, some are detached, they have different dimensions and brightness; this represents the layers of our ego. 

It is therefore up to the observer to imagine and interpret the thoughts and history behind them, even if, as in real life, nobody really knows the truth, sometimes not even ourselves. 

In the mind of the viewer - as in reality, when we interact with a person - words and image manipulate and influence the person in front of us and create an image of the subject that is always different.

One wonders, therefore, why these words are put together in this way. We wonder about the identity of the person we are interacting with and observing. Moreover, from a distance the effect of these words on the wood may seem as if they were printed by a defective printer, as if different levels were on top of each other. This causes a sense of confusion, as it could be in real life. Sometimes we do not understand other people.

 

The paint on top of the words and wood represents people’s insecurities. These can make us appear different, they can hide the truth inside us: “Am I good enough, beautiful enough, courageous enough?”. 

 

In addition to all this, the artworks are made on wood, an “organic” material whose texture - the wood veins - is formed during the tree’s growth. 

The rings and veins, in the artwork, show us the external influences that intersect between the words. The external life that influences our thoughts and influences the course of our lives. This effect therefore manipulates the thoughts of the person portrayed in the work and the latter manipulates the observer. 

 

At last I decided to represent all this inside a square since the observer sees an isolated instant, which conveys an idea of stagnation and stabilization. It is the image of a person as he is. It doesn’t go beyond. It is stuck in the middle of these four sides. 

 

The name of the project is “Look at me”.  

So look at the paintings and question yourselves: What do I see? What is the truth? What is the true story?

Observe how situations change people and show us how they are and, depending on the experiences and external influences, they appear to us in another light; how the painting, seen from different positions and under different lights, can show you things that you did not see before.
